Tour Plans Trump Cooper Album

Tours used to almost always coincide with or closely follow the release of a new album. New album buzz helped drive ticket sales and exposure of new material during the tour helped drive album sales.  The nose-dive album sales has taken has even veteran acts re-thinking that sequence.  Bob Seger won't release the new album he has been working on until well into his tour. Now comes word that Alice Cooper has decided not to release the album he has already finished until after he completes a tour. Cooper made the decision to put his album on hold because it is a sequel to his album Welcome To My Nightmare, and he wants to develop a full tour around the songs on the 1975 and 2011 albums.  The new project includes contributions from original Alice Cooper band members Michael Bruce (guitar), Dennis Dunaway (bass) and Neal Smith (drums).  All will tour with Alice this summer and plane to be at the Rock Hall Of Fame induction for Cooper in New York this month.
